The Harmony Guides are a series of highly practical, illustrated guides to hand knitting and crochet, explaining basic techniques from start to finish. A guide to more elaborate knitting stitches, this volume includes slip stitch mosaics, cross stitch patterns and panels, and cable panels.

Perfect for new and experienced knitters alike, this book features 250 stitches with detailed written and charted instructions. In addition, each stitch pattern shows a large finished swatch in eye-catching colours.

Popular and prolific author and knitwear designer Kotomi Hayashi presents 55 innovative stitch designs—specifically for those who have never tried Japanese-style knitting before. These include re-imagined modern variations on traditional stitches as well as Hayashi's own innovative inventions, which incorporate influences from her travels all around the world. These beautiful stitch patterns, influenced by knitting styles from around the world, include: Delightful reversible patterns—you get two garments in one! Patterns with motifs in relief that add dimension and texture to your knitwear Surprising variations on classics such as cables, basketweaves, bobbles and popcorn stitches, among others Patterns and stitches with unusual color combinations, offering endless opportunities for creativity Knitting enthusiasts will find endless inspiration in these pages. Among many others, you'll find innovative criss-cross, rick-rack, openwork, cable, waffle and many other types of stitching, resulting in beautiful textures and strikingly modern uses of color. In addition to the charts typical of Japanese knitting books, step-by-step instructions and diagrams for each stitch are also included. "Expect regular stitchers to embrace Kl�pper's compendium of 250-plus choices."--Booklist With the more than 250 old and new knitting patterns displayed in 300 colorful photos, knitters can make their creative fashion dreams come true. Of course, the collection includes a selection of remarkably simple, yet stunningly beautiful, knit and purl stitches. But there's much more: Brioche stitch patterns that result in a voluminous and very soft knit; Cable patterns for decorating rustic sweaters and jackets; Openwork and See-Through variations; traditional multi-colored and single knit Jacquard or Norwegian style; Aran and British fisherman patterns; and Rib, Lace, and Patchwork designs. Each one comes with easy to follow knitting charts, patterns, and descriptions for effortless success, and advice on needles and combining stitches.

Japanese-style crochet is getting ready to sweep the globe! Japanese Wonder Crochet is the first major Japanese crochet book to be translated into English. It introduces crafters outside Japan to the wonderful crochet techniques and charts that are so popular within the country. The book shows a creative approach to classic crochet stitches such as Aran, herringbone, Bavarian, waffle, crocodile, reversible crochet, and many more. A swatch pattern is provided for each stitch which helps crocheters practice the mechanics of the stitch before applying them to larger projects. 25 exciting projects are included: A patchwork throw A reversible cowl Bags in Bavarian, crocodile, Aran stitches and more Totes in herringbone and rib stitches A vintage bag and floral brooch in bullion stitch A tea cozy, mittens, a shawl And so much more! An extensive introduction by Japanese knitting and crochet expert Gayle Roehm explains the stitch charts as well as the differences and similarities between Japanese and Western styles of crochet. A guide to stitch symbols and extensive lessons provide visual guidance. Reversible stitch patterns are a way of taking your knitting to the next level. These versatile double-sided stitches can be used for scarves, shawls, placemats, rugs and more so that either side can be on show. Reversible Knitting Stitches is an innovative book with 200 double-sided stitch patterns, divided into twelve different sections according to the appearance of the stitch. Each of the samples has a full description including suggested uses for the stitch, photographs of both sides of the work, stitch charts and line-by-line instructions.
